CentOS VPN添加用户指南

准备工作
在开始添加VPN用户之前,我们需要确保以下几点:
- 已安装并配置好OpenVPN服务器。
- 已创建一个OpenVPN用户组。
- 已安装OpenVPN客户端。
添加用户
创建用户
使用以下命令创建一个新的用户:
sudo useradd -m -s /bin/bash username
username是你想要创建的用户名。
设置用户密码
使用以下命令为用户设置密码:
sudo passwd username
输入两次相同的密码,然后按回车键。
将用户添加到OpenVPN用户组

使用以下命令将用户添加到OpenVPN用户组:
sudo usermod -aG openvpn username
创建用户配置文件
在OpenVPN配置目录下创建一个以用户名为名的配置文件,
sudo nano /etc/openvpn/client-configs/username.ovpn
编辑配置文件 复制到配置文件中:
client proto udp remote your_vpn_server_ip your_vpn_server_port dev tun user username password your_password
your_vpn_server_ip和your_vpn_server_port分别是你的VPN服务器IP地址和端口号。
设置文件权限
使用以下命令设置配置文件的权限:
sudo chmod 600 /etc/openvpn/client-configs/username.ovpn
客户端连接
将配置文件复制到客户端
将/etc/openvpn/client-configs/username.ovpn文件复制到客户端的OpenVPN配置目录下。

启动OpenVPN客户端
在客户端上启动OpenVPN客户端,并连接到VPN服务器。
FAQs
问题:如何查看VPN用户连接状态?
解答:在OpenVPN服务器上,可以使用以下命令查看VPN用户连接状态:
sudo openvpn --status /var/log/openvpn.log 2>/dev/null
问题:如何删除VPN用户?
解答:从OpenVPN用户组中移除用户:
sudo usermod -dG openvpn username
删除用户:
sudo userdel username

